What to Consider When Choosing Men’s Jeans

Fit is personal, but certain features can guide your decision. Here are key attributes to compare across the three products:

  • Waist style: Mid waist with zipper fly versus elastic drawstring waist.
  • Leg shape: Straight leg, slim fit, or loose fit (baggy).
  • Fabric stretch: Inelastic materials offer structure, while elastic waists provide flexibility.
  • Intended use: Business casual, outdoor dailywear, or vacation comfort.

These factors affect how the jeans look and feel, so think about your wardrobe needs before choosing.

How to Use Size Charts and Reviews Effectively

Because fit can vary between styles, always refer to the size chart on the product page. Measure yourself according to the chart’s instructions and compare with the listed dimensions. Pay attention to the waist, hip, and inseam measurements. Additionally, read customer reviews for insights on sizing accuracy and fabric feel. Reviews often mention whether an item runs true to size or if adjustments are needed. This feedback can be invaluable when deciding between sizes.

What is the difference between the mid waist and elastic waist styles?

Mid waist jeans sit at the natural waist and typically have a zipper fly, offering a classic fit. Elastic waist jeans have a stretchy band with a drawstring, providing adjustability and comfort, often in a looser fit.
